The Cluster of Bioeconomy and Environment of Western Macedonia (CluBE) is a non-profit innovation cluster based in Kozani, Greece, driving the region’s green and digital transition through research, capacity building and multilevel collaboration.
CluBE's mission is to foster sustainable development, circular bioeconomy, clean energy and climate action across the regional innovation ecosystem, bringing together businesses, academia, public authorities and civil society. It also supports Kozani’s objective of achieving climate neutrality by 2030 under the EU Mission on Climate-Neutral and Smart Cities, in which it has played a key coordinating role.
The organisation implements regional research and innovation projects, and delivers a wide range of educational programmes on renewable energy, hydrogen, bio-based products and environmental awareness, acting as a catalyst for the post-lignite just transition.
A flagship initiative is the region's Climate Community, which connects citizens, schools and organisations in collective action for a more resilient, inclusive and climate-neutral future.
